FlowLayoutControl.ItemPositionChanged Event

Fires when an item is moved to a new position.

Namespace: DevExpress.Xpf.LayoutControl

Assembly: DevExpress.Xpf.LayoutControl.v24.2.dll

NuGet Package: DevExpress.Wpf.LayoutControl

#Declaration

public event ValueChangedEventHandler<int> ItemPositionChanged

#Event Data

The ItemPositionChanged event's data class is ValueChangedEventArgs<Int32>. The following properties provide information specific to this event:

Property Description
NewValue Gets an object that represents the new value of a specific property.
OldValue Gets an object that represents the old value of a specific property.

#Remarks

Items can be moved to a new position via drag-and-drop, provided that the FlowLayoutControl.AllowItemMoving property is set to true. The ItemPositionChanged event fires after an item has been moved. The event’s parameters allow you to identify the item’s old and new positions.
